Jim Cramer: Why Apple Stock is Out of Favor and When It Becomes Too Cheap to Ignore

Apple Stock's Current Downturn

  • 🍎 Apple's stock has lagged behind market averages despite a recent run, trading sideways around the $200 level.
  • ⚠️ Concerns stem from President Trump's threatened tariffs on iPhones manufactured in India and potential geopolitical tensions.
  • πŸ“‰ The recent Worldwide Developers Conference offered no groundbreaking AI advancements, and renewed concerns about the App Store have surfaced due to adverse court rulings.

Valuation and Historical Perspective

  • πŸ“Š Apple's stock currently trades at 28 times earnings estimates, down from a peak of 35.5 times last July.
  • πŸ’‘ Historically, the stock has bottomed when its valuation dropped to approximately 25 times earnings.
  • πŸ“ˆ During the 2022 bear market, the stock's forward price-to-earnings multiple plunged to 20 times earnings before bottoming.

Earnings Growth and Premium Valuation

  • πŸš€ Apple is projected to achieve 14% earnings growth this calendar year, outpacing the S&P 500's 9.4% growth.
  • πŸ’° Money managers are willing to pay a premium for growth, justifying Apple's current 28x P/E ratio compared to the S&P 500's 23x.
  • πŸ“ˆ Using the PEG ratio, Apple's current valuation (just under 2) suggests it may already be undervalued, potentially justifying a $250 stock price if it matched the S&P 500's PEG of 2.5.

Key Levels and Future Outlook

  • πŸ“Œ Recent history indicates that Apple's price-to-earnings multiple has repeatedly bottomed around 25 times earnings.
  • ⚠️ If the stock falls below $180, which is approximately 20 points below its current level and near the 25x earnings mark, it could present a significant buying opportunity.
  • βœ… Cramer remains optimistic about Apple, suggesting that if the company can overcome current negativity, the stock could justify trading at over 35 times earnings, its previous peak valuation.
